Anime Limited has announced they’ll be bringing the unabashed celebration of cinema Pompo the Cinephile to the big screen at selected cinemas in the UK from 29th June 2022. The film will be shown in Japanese with English subtitles from 29th June, and an English-language dub from 30th June 2022. The film is rated 12A.
